在MySQL中,刪除表數(shù)據(jù)的語句是DELETE FROM table_name,這條語句可以幫助我們清空表中的數(shù)據(jù),讓表恢復到初始狀態(tài)。當我們需要刪除表中的特定數(shù)據(jù)或者清空整個表時,DELETE FROM語句就派上了用場。
_x000D_**常見問題解答**
_x000D_**1. DELETE和DROP的區(qū)別是什么?**
_x000D_DELETE FROM語句用于刪除表中的數(shù)據(jù),而DROP TABLE語句用于刪除整個表結(jié)構(gòu)及其數(shù)據(jù)。DELETE只刪除表中的數(shù)據(jù),表結(jié)構(gòu)不變;而DROP會將整個表刪除,包括表結(jié)構(gòu)和數(shù)據(jù)。
_x000D_**2. DELETE FROM table_name語句是否可以帶條件?**
_x000D_是的,DELETE FROM語句可以帶條件,例如DELETE FROM table_name WHERE condition,這樣可以根據(jù)條件刪除表中符合條件的數(shù)據(jù)。
_x000D_**3. 刪除表數(shù)據(jù)會對表結(jié)構(gòu)有影響嗎?**
_x000D_刪除表數(shù)據(jù)不會對表結(jié)構(gòu)造成影響,表結(jié)構(gòu)仍然保持不變。只是表中的數(shù)據(jù)被刪除了,表結(jié)構(gòu)不受影響。
_x000D_通過DELETE FROM語句,我們可以方便地刪除表中的數(shù)據(jù),靈活地控制刪除的范圍,是MySQL數(shù)據(jù)庫管理中常用的操作之一。
_x000D_